28172 sujets

CSS et mise en forme, CSS3

Bonjour,

Je suis un novice en php-html-css. Aussi formuler mon problème est aussi dur que trouver la solution, je m'explique:

J'ai un menu en haut de chaque page de mon site, que j'inclus dans la page par

<?php
         include 'menu.php';
?>


Ce menu est une suite d'images horizontales, chaque image étant un lien vers une autre page.

Je souhaiterais, pour le confort du visiteur, que le lien de la page dans laquelle il est soit une autre image (type du du lien mais avec un effet de bouton enfoncé), d'une part
Et qu'au survol des autres liens une barre s'affiche sous l'image du lien, d'autre part.

Merci de vos réponses.
Exactement, comme effet :
L'accueil, La solution KE, Nos réalisations, Contacts.
Pas le même style mais le même principe.
oui j'ai bien compris.

Ben, avec une include php , je penses que tu vas devoir passer par du javascript, et là je ne peut pas t'aider car je ne suis pas programmeur.

Par contre, en html, c'est très simple et on peut le faire sans javascript.
SnowAddict a écrit :
Par contre, en html, c'est très simple et on peut le faire sans javascript.

Je suis preneur de la solution HTML aussi bien sur.
Bonjour,

Est-ce que cette astuce répondrais à ta question ?

SnowAddict a écrit :
Ben, avec une include php , je penses que tu vas devoir passer par du javascript, et là je ne peut pas t'aider car je ne suis pas programmeur.

Il n'est pas necessaire de passer par du JS si l'on utilise un incude PHP, des tests en PHP c'est plus simple et plus robuste.
Modifié par Laurie-Anne (12 Oct 2009 - 16:04)
et bien, regardes dans ma page , j'ai crée 1 page par rubrique.

Et dans la rubrique en question, j'ai simplement affichée l'image rollover sur le bouton.

Je sais pas si tu comprend c'est dur à expliquer xD
Laurie-Anne a écrit :
Bonjour,

Est-ce que cette astuce répondrais à ta question ?


J'ai beau lire, relire et tester, cela ne fonctionne pas.

Je m'explique :

Je déclare
<php
$nav_en_cours = 'rubrique1';
?>
dans chaque page. (rubrique2 pour la page 2, rubrique3 pour la page 3, etc...)

Puis dans mon fichier menu.php, je dois indiquer pour chaque image (qui est un lien) :
* le lien qui pointe vers la page.
* l'image par défaut (vue lorsqu'on est sur une autre page).
* l'image à afficher (celle qui s'affiche lorsqu'on est sur la page).

Je ne trouve pas la syntaxe et je bute depuis 2 jours....